    The choices are fish and chips or fish on a huge or moderate size bun - that's it and that's all it needs to be. Incredibly fresh and delicious with a little tartar, dill sauce, vinegar or just plain. The batter is light and crisp, but definitely wouldn't last a ten minute car ride, so eat it fast!

    Looks like the prices haven't changed since 2007 - so it's a really good deal as well. One $14 order of fish and fries feeds a family of two adults and two young children easy. Love it!

    Some, who shall remain nameless, make special trips from southern new england, only to find Bet is still hibernating in the spring....

    Best fish sandwich anywhere, and, HUGE!  Atmosphere can range from sunny and bright, to foggy and rainy, but you'll know that before you get there!

    Bet herself is the real deal, she can be spotted quite often catching all the fish she fries aboard her lobster boat in the boothbay region. Maine humor adorns her fish frying establishment in the form of slogans like "Free beer tomorrow" and "Life's a fish, and then you fry" painted along the front.

    And dont forget the extra dill sauce.

    Oh, man, is this a good place to stop off for lunch or dinner.

    Get a single fish sandwich for two people ($10), and buy an extra bun to downgrade it into two normal-sized sandwiches.  Or go for the fish and chips ($14), and get ready for a monstrous pile of fried haddock that'll easily fill two hungry bellies.

    Drinks come from the soda machine out back, so feel free to bring along your own if you like.

    Do note that Bet's is only open for very limited hours (lunchtimes daily, and 5-7 for dinner on weekdays only).  And, as they're selling the day's catch, they can sell out before the business hours end.
